Alexander's Steakhouse San Francisco is hosting an exclusive dining event in conjunction with WhistlePig Rye Whiskey on January 29. This dinner will perfectly pair dishes and cocktails using Hitachiwagyu beef and WhistlePig Whiskey in inventive, unexplored combinations. Alexander's Steakhouse is the only restaurant in the U.S. that carries Hitachiwagyu Beef, and Chef Eric Upper has woven WhistlePig's finest blends in with every dish to create a menu that will only be available for this one night.
WhistlePig Rye Whiskey is aimed at crafting the world's finest and most intersting Rye Whiskeys, making them the perfect partner for this event. The intensity and flavors found in the Hitachiwagyu beef and WhistlePig Rye Whiskey bring out the best in one another.
From Hitachi croquettes, to a WhistlePig Rye pasta with braised Hitachi and artichokes, to meatballs in a bourbon glaze, this sumptuous dinner will delight all of your senses. Doors open at 6:30 p.m. and tickets are $195.
